Provide Cleaning Services for a Community Resource

  • Clean pre-loved toys to give away to children during the holidays.
  • Deep Clean Carpets, Office Areas (ex. cubicles), and Cloth Furniture.
  • Sort and Organize Closets, Display Shelves, Retail Space.
  • Caulk and Wash Windows.
  • Wash Walls and Baseboards.
  • Clean off mini-blinds, air vents, ceiling tiles.
  • Clean out a community storage shed or garage.
  • Wash vehicles, windows, gutters, and building exteriors.

Provide Nourishment for our Neighbors

  • Deliver Meals on Wheels
  • Bake goods for clients and consumers
  • Provide bag lunches for community volunteers
  • Participate in a Canned Food Drive for one of our local agencies

Brush and Brighten our Area with Fresh Colors

  • Paint the exterior or interior space of a senior's home or rehabilitation center.
  • Add a fresh coat of paint to an establishment's porch and/or window sills.
  • Paint an agency office space.
  • Paint a mural for a community space, park, or school.
  • Refresh painting on a community playground

Lay Down the Foundations for Area Advancement

  • Build shelves, bookcases, picnic tables
  • Repair porches or window screens
  • Build wheel-chair ramps to make areas more accessible
  • Reconstruct an unsafe porch for a neighbor in need
  • Build a sandbox / picnic area for kids
  • Build storage areas for a local agency
  • Beautify a space at a local school, community center
  • Trim overgrowth, remove / repair walking hazards on local trails
  • Plant a food producing community garden 
  • Establish pollinator gardens
  • Create rain gardens along local trails to reduce run-off pollution in our waterways
  • Help a neighborhood family in need with lawn maintenance
  • Pressure Wash Community Walkways
